Question 6.
16 – 12 + 13 × 2 = ___________
Answer:
30
Explanation:
Given, 16 – 12 + 13 × 2
First calculate 16 – 12 = 4
Now calculate, 13 × 2 = 26
16 – 12 + 13 × 2
= 4 + 26
= 30
Question 7.
+ 39 = 101
Answer:
62
Explanation:
Given, _____(x) + 39 = 101
x + 39 = 101
Subtract 39 on both sides.
x + 39 – 39 = 101 – 39
x = 62

Question 11.
You make trail mix using the following ingredients: 25 candies, 50 raisins, 75 pieces of cereal, and 50 peanuts. If you reach in the bowl and grab one piece of food, what is the probability you will grab a piece of cereal?
Answer:
0.375
Explanation:
Number of candies =25
Number of raisins =50
Number of pieces of cereal =75
Number of peanuts =50
Total = 25 + 50 + 75 +50 = 200
The probability you will grab a piece of cereal = 75/200
=0.375
